Light of wavelength λ is incident on slit of width d. The resulting diffraction pattern is observed on a screen placed at distance D. The linear width of central maximum is equal to width of the slit, then D=……….
Options
(a) 2 λ²/d
(b) d²/2λ
(c) d/λ
(d) 2λ/d
Correct Answer:
d²/2λ
